On line 3 of 'dbgl.sh', you should add 'exec ' to the start of the line. This avoids having an unnecessary bash process running in the background, and better informs whatever runs dbgl of what is actually running. Right now, it will think bash is running, not dbgl.

djmattyg007 commented on 2017-02-12 01:16 (UTC) (edited on 2017-02-12 01:17 (UTC) by djmattyg007)
This package has several issues:
1. 0.81 is now available
2. The 0.80 download URL is no longer available
3. It still uses a .install file to update various databases/caches, when pacman hooks will handle it fine.

bzt commented on 2021-04-27 06:40 (UTC)
Updated to 0.93. Note that the data directory of DBGL has changed from
~/.dbgl
to~/.local/share/dbgl
.
